Autoimmune Basis for Postural Tachycardia Syndrome
NCT: NCT05043051 · ACTIVE_NOT_RECRUITING
Brief Summary
The purpose of this study is to test the hypothesis that an antibody-mediated autoimmune reaction will cause symptoms of autonomic dysfunction in some patients with postural tachycardia syndrome (POTS). The investigators further hypothesize that electrical stimulation of the vagus nerve will improve POTS symptoms, autoimmunity and inflammation.
